Serving Size: 8 1 cup grated cheese***, your choice 1 1/8 cups water -- lukewarm 3 cups white bread flour 3 1/3 tablespoons brown sugar 1 teaspoon salt 3 1/4 teaspoons active dry yeast
*** Reserve half of the cheese to sprinkle on top of bagels before baking.
Place ingredients in bread machine according to manufacturer's instructions. Remove the dough from the machine after the first knead - approximately 20 to 30 minutes. Place dough on a floured surface and divide into 8 parts. Form balls; gently press thumb through center of ball and slowly stretch into bagel shape. While bagels rise, bring three quarts of water and one tablespoon of sugar to a rapid boil in a large saucepan. Using a slotted spoon, drop 2-3 bagels into rapidly boiling water. Boil on each side for 30 seconds. Remove and cool on rack 1 minute, brush with egg and sprinkle with sesame or poppy seeds, if desired. Bake at 400 on a baking sheet sprinkled with cornmeal, until golden - approximately 15 minutes.
